DAK welcomes transfers in health deptt | KNO

Srinagar June 22 (KNO) : Doctors Association Kashmir (DAK) Saturday welcomed the transfer order issued by the Health department, terming it as a very good step. President of DAK, Dr Suhail Naik in a statement issued to KNO said that, “It is worth appreciating the work done by Financial Commissioner Health, J&K in cleaning up the Health department from nepotism, favouritism which was prevalent in the department by transferring the health administrators and also by demoting some who were illegally occupying the chair for so many years”. Dr Naik while welcoming the move further said that, “a very good step has been taken but lot needs to be done more as many administrators have been still left out and have not been touched” Dr Naik stressed upon that, “all those administrators illegally appointed, promoted should be reverted back to their original position as merit and seniority should be given due consideration as per recruitment rules”.(KNO)
